      Sunderland and Hull City will meet at the Stadium of Light in the third round of the EFL Cup, with both sides aiming to secure a place in the last 16. Sunderland have made a steady start to life in the Premier League, collecting four points from their opening three matches after beating Fulham and drawing with Brentford. Their ability to recover from difficult situations has been one of their biggest strengths, with Enzo Le Fee’s late penalty rescuing a point at Brentford after the Black Cats fell behind. With Europa League football also on the horizon, Regis Le Bris is expected to manage his squad carefully while still targeting progress in the domestic cup. Hull City arrive with plenty of confidence after an impressive opening to their Premier League campaign. Sergej Jakirovic’s team have collected seven points from their first three matches, including victories over Manchester United and Coventry City before holding Aston Villa to a goalless draw.       Sunderland typically plays with a 4 - 2 - 3 - 1 formation. Their lineup includes goalkeeper Ellegaard, defenders Mukiele, Alderete, O'Nien, and Metcalfe, midfielders Ahoaka, Sadiki, and Yum, wingers Hume and Lefè, and forward Isidore. In the EFL Cup, they made significant squad rotations, resting several key players. New signing Fofana is likely to start. Meanwhile, Diarra, Adingra, and Mundle are out due to injuries, giving substitute players a chance to gain real - game experience. At home, they are focusing on practicing their offensive system. Hull City opts for a 4 - 3 - 3 formation. Their lineup features goalkeeper Zourabishvili, defenders Norton - Cuffy, Egan, McNair, and Herrington, midfielders Gourna - Dourass, Slater, and Stroud, and forwards Thomas, McBurnie, and Belo.
